Trial Outcomes & Findings for Non-invasive Versus Invasive Blood Pressure Measurement in the Morbidly Obese Parturient With Severe Preeclampsia (NCT NCT03222414)

Participant Flow

3 participants were randomized, but data was not analyzable on 2 participants. Randomization assignment was not recorded on these 2 participants.

Arm A: Conical Then Cylindrical
BP recording with noninvasive conical Ultracheck Curve BP cuff and direct invasive arterial pressure monitoring; then with traditional cylindrical BP cuff and direct invasive arterial pressure monitoring Non-invasive BP recording with conical Ultracheck Curve BP cuff: Non-invasive SBP, DAP and MAP will be measured in both arms using conical Ultracheck Curve BP cuff Non-invasive BP recording with traditional cylindrical BP cuff: Non-invasive SBP, DAP and MAP will be measured in both arms using traditional cylindrical BP cuff Direct invasive arterial pressure: Direct invasive arterial pressure readings will be recorded simultaneously with non-invasive measurements
